Physics Letters B | 1979

The p + p → d + π+ reaction with a polarised proton beam

P. Walden; D. Ottewell; E.L. Mathie; T. Masterson; G. Jones; R.R. Johnson; A. Haynes; E.G. Auld

The differential cross section and analysing power of the p + p → d + π+ reaction were measured at a number of proton energies between 305 and 425 MeV using a polarised proton beam extracted from the TRIUMF cyclotron, and a 50 cm Browne-Buechner magnetic spectograph for detecting the pions. The results clearly display the existence of d-wave pion production for pion momenta (cms) as low as 0.5mπc.


Nuclear Physics | 1983

Pion production from hydrogen bombarded by polarized protons at intermediate energies

E.L. Mathie; G. Jones; T. Masterson; D. Ottewell; P.L. Walden; E.G. Auld; A. Haynes; R.R. Johnson

Abstract Angular distributions of differential cross sections and polarization analyzing powers are presented for the 1 H ( p , π + ) 2 H reaction for incident proton energies between 305 and 425 MeV. The pions were detected in a single-arm configuration employing a magnetic spectrograph. Pions associated with both bound (deuteron) and unbound final nucleon states were detected simultaneously. These data provide the first indication of the contribution of d-wave pions in this energy region. Some data concerning the analyzing power for the inclusive pions from the 1 H ( p , π + ) pn reaction are also presented. An interesting feature of these results is the similarity of the analyzing power for the 1 H ( p , π + ) pn reaction (when the relative kinetic energy in the pn system is 10–20 MeV) to that for 1 H ( p , π + ) 2 H .


Physics Letters B | 1978

Elastic scattering of π− from 12C at 29 MeV

R.R. Johnson; B. Bassalleck; K.L. Erdman; B. Gyles; T. Marks; T. Masterson; D.R. Gill; C. Sabev

We have measured the differential cross section for π− elastically scattered from 12C at Tπ=29 MeV. The scattered π− were detected with pion range telescopes. The measured angular distribution is compared with a momentum space optical potential calculation. Derived phase shifts are compared with those obtained from π+ data and from momentum and coordinate space calculations.


AIP Conference Proceedings | 1998

π− elastic scattering on 12,13C and 16,18O at low energies

W. Gyles; R.R. Johnson; T. Masterson; B. Bassalleck; T. Marks; K.L. Erdman; A. W. Thomas; D. R. Gill; C. Sabev; J. Arvieux; E. Rost; J. J. Kraushaar; J. Alster; M. Krell

π− elastic scattering experiments on 12,13C at 29. and 49.5 MeV and on 16,18O at 29. MeV are presented. The ratio of as well as the ratio of 18O differential cross section to 16O differential cross section have been measured. Two optical potentials have been used to examine the sensitivity of the ratios to neutron‐proton radius differences, model dependence and energy dependence.
